No CDL required. I am located in North Dakota and pretty much all I can recommend is to watch their websites for job openings. Late winter/early spring is usually when they hire the most frequently

When did you start making 6 figures? by Senior-Victory8447 in Salary

[–]hudgen 0 points1 point  (0 children)

Only 3-4 shifts per week are scheduled. Weekends off with the options of working them. I worked them when it fit my schedule and had nothing going on. If you don’t work any weekends it’s probably about 120k/year. It is rotating 12 hours shifts which is hard but every 3 weeks I get 6 days off in a row

I am 33 working as a heavy equipment operator at a coal mine. Hourly wage is $55/hr which 9% of my paycheck goes into a Roth retirement account. On top of that my company matches up to 6% and adds another 5% in. It’s currently sitting a little over $300k which I am fully vested into. In the next year I plan to up my contribution higher to 10-11%
